I have a recipe for strawberry-mallow cake roll that is perfect to serve on Mother’s Day. It is a sponge cake filled with a cream cheese marshmallow crème filling and fresh sliced strawberries. A perfect thank you dessert for all mothers.
Happy Mother’s Day, everyone and, as my youngest granddaughter says, “Let the day shine!”
Strawberry-Mallow Cake Roll
4 eggs, separated
2/3 c. flour
1 tsp. baking powder
1/4 tsp. salt
3/4 c. sugar, divided
1/2 tsp. vanilla extract
2 cartons (8 oz. each) spreadable strawberry cream cheese
1 jar (7 oz.) marshmallow crème
3 c. sliced fresh strawberries
Let eggs stand at room temperature for 30 minutes. Line a greased 15 in. x 10 in. x 1 in. pan with waxed paper and grease the paper. Set aside. Sift together the flour, baking powder and salt; set aside.
In a large bowl, beat egg yolks until thick and lemon-colored. Beat in vanilla. Add dry ingredients; mix well.
In a small bowl, beat egg whites until soft peaks form. Gradually beat in remaining sugar until stiff glossy peaks form and sugar is dissolved. Fold a fourth of the egg whites into batter; fold in remaining egg whites.
